Ticket #4482 — Bulk edit failures in Vendora admin table

Welcome aboard. Since you're new to the Vendora stack: bulk edits in the admin table (staging) are failing because the environment was cloned from the demo tenant and never updated. The bulk-edit worker signs each batch request, and the signing config is missing, so every multi-row update silently rolls back. Single-row edits still work, which is why QA missed it. Add the signing secret to the staging env file on the line below.

secret setting of tajof-bahif: COURIER_KEY3=65d

## Further Reading

The Quillpress spooler microservice sits between the Draftworks document pipeline and the floor printers at the Selden facility. Before the weekly eng sync, reviewers should understand the queue-partitioning model, the dead-letter behavior for malformed print jobs, and the backpressure signals the service emits when a printer goes offline. These topics are covered in depth, along with sequence diagrams and failure-mode tables, in the architecture notes maintained by the Quillpress team on the internal page below.

wiki page, kahog-hahig: https://vault.zemvargrid.internal/display/deploy/repo/settings/merge_requests/job/settings/6f3b933774dbc5320a4daa18

# Flaglight Rollouts — Approvals

Quick version for on-call: any rollout touching more than 5% of traffic needs an approval in Flaglight before the ramp continues. Kill switches don't need approval — just flip them and note it in the incident channel. Scheduled ramps pause automatically if error budget burns hot. If you're stuck at 2 a.m. with a pending approval, there's one person authorized to override, and that's the approver below.

account owner for tagep-bafof: Norael Gilax Juleth